Thanks for posting. I'm starting to freak out a little bit. Surgery is Wednesday. How has your pain been? Any nausea?

You'll do great on Wednesday!! I had some pain when I woke up but it was like period cramps... Just in the wrong place and they took care of it like immediately. At he same time I felt a bit nauseous but that went away RIGHT away. I definitely went very light with the liquid diet yesterday.... Just 24 oz Protein Shake from 7a to 6p and did Water in between. I didn't plan that I was just too nervous to put anything in my mouth! Maybe that helped?

You will do so great! Just do a lot of smiling and try to laugh while you are waiting for surgery! I was so nervous I cried on and off all day yesterday. If I knew how I'd be feeling today I def wouldn't have. I know everyone's experiences are different and I'm grateful for mine. Please keep us posted how you are and def ask me whatever you want!!
